Be at the forefront of industry change. We are looking for a highly passionate and experienced allied health professional to join our Early Childhood team in delivering the NDIS Early Childhood Approach. You will be familiar with Early Childhood Early Intervention (ECEI) best practice approaches and be passionate about making a difference in the lives of families with children with developmental concerns, developmental delay or disability. Travel within the region is an expectation of this role to effectively support our participants and their families.
In this rewarding role you will:
- Have no billable hours Have the flexibility within your work hours to meet the needs of children and their families.
- Work alongside families to ensure access to the information, linkages and capacity building to enable their children with developmental concerns, developmental delay or disability to fully participate within their communities.
- Implement the NDIS Early Childhood Approach to support children under nine years of age who have a developmental delay or disability, and their families/carers.
- Support families to facilitate access to the most appropriate early intervention pathway, including community supports and accessing the NDIS
- Build and maintain strong relationships with families, community organisations, clinical services and education settings.
This is a full-time fixed term contract, until 28 August, 2026. The role will be based in our Bendigo office.
**Your Skills and Experience**
Essential:
- Relevant tertiary qualification in Early Childhood, Allied Health, Social Work, Psychology or equivalent area
- Current Working with Children's Check or VIT registration
- National Police Criminal History Check (Intereach will arrange and pay for this)
- Valid full Victorian Driver’s Licence
Desired:
- Demonstrated ability as a practitioner in the child, youth and family welfare field
- A commitment to the family-centered approach, and ECIA best practice
- Lived experience of the impact of existing or acquired disability upon individuals, carers and
community
- Strong interpersonal and communication skills, with the ability to build meaningful connections with families and children.
- A commitment and demonstrated ability to provide culturally safe and supportive environments for children and families.
**Employee Benefits**
Intereach prides itself on supporting our staff, employee benefits include:
- Option to accrue and utilise Flex Time - allowing you to balance the various commitments and responsibilities of the role and your home life. You could access up to an additional 12 days off per calendar year through Flex Time.
- Flexible work arrangements - allowing parents/carers to balance their various personal commitments and work in a way that suits their needs and the organisation's needs.
- Blended working model - allowing you to work from home and your chosen office, following the successful completion of your probation.
- Volunteer Leave (20 hours per year) - paid Volunteer leave that allows you to undertake volunteer activities with charitable groups, not-for-profit organisations and at community events.
- Study Leave - up to five days leave to support further studies that are relevant to your role.
- Cultural Leave - substituting public holidays for alternative leave to celebrate culturally significant dates to you.
- Portable Long Service Leave - don't let your years in the community sector go unrecognised. Intereach allows you to access and accrue portable Longe Service leave
- Salary Packaging (pay less tax and increase take home pay)
